AA.PRB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2014 in Review

57 of the 3,750 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Alcoa Inc (AA.PRB) for Q4 2014, worth a combined $2.74B — up 166% from $1.03B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 21 funds closed out of AA.PRB and 15 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 9 trimmed existing stakes and 26 added.

The largest buyer was Loomis, Sayles & Company, opening a new position worth an estimated $249M. The largest seller was Camden Asset Management, cutting an estimated $33.7M.
